#b68266 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b68266 is composed of 71.4% red, 51%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.6% magenta, 44%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 21 degrees, a saturation of 35.4% and a lightness of 55.7%. #b68266 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ffcc with #6d0500.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

● #b68266 color description : Slightly desaturated orange.
#b68266 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b68266 has RGB values of R:182, G:130,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.29, Y:0.44,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11960934.
